Why AngularJS is the Best Fit for Responsive Web App Development
In today’s fast-paced digital ecosystem, businesses need highly responsive, scalable, and performance-driven web applications to stay competitive. AngularJS has emerged as one of the most powerful JavaScript frameworks for developing dynamic, single-page, and enterprise-grade applications.
AngularJS is widely adopted by developers worldwide because of its flexibility, modular architecture, reusable components, and ability to create interactive user experiences with minimal development effort.
What is AngularJS?
AngularJS is an open-source JavaScript framework developed by Google for building dynamic web applications and single-page applications (SPAs). It extends HTML capabilities and enables developers to build responsive and feature-rich applications efficiently.
Key Advantages of AngularJS for Web App Development
1. MVC Architecture for Better Code Management
AngularJS follows the Model-View-Controller (MVC) architecture, which separates application logic, UI, and data handling into distinct layers.
Benefits of MVC Architecture
| Feature | Benefit |
|---|---|
| Separation of Concerns | Cleaner and maintainable code |
| Independent Components | Easier debugging and testing |
| Scalability | Better support for large applications |
| Reusability | Reusable modules and components |
This structured approach significantly improves application performance and development efficiency.
2. Two-Way Data Binding
AngularJS provides automatic synchronization between the model and the view.
| Traditional Development | AngularJS Development |
|---|---|
| Manual DOM updates | Automatic UI updates |
| More code | Less boilerplate code |
| Higher complexity | Faster development |
Two-way data binding enhances user experience and simplifies application management.
3. Dependency Injection
Dependency Injection (DI) is one of AngularJS’s strongest features. It helps developers manage application dependencies efficiently and improves modularity.
Advantages of Dependency Injection
- Better code organization
- Easier unit testing
- Improved maintainability
- Reduced code duplication
4. Faster Development Process
AngularJS accelerates development by offering built-in features like routing, form validation, reusable components, and templating systems.
| Development Feature | Business Impact |
|---|---|
| Reusable Components | Reduced development time |
| Built-in Directives | Faster UI implementation |
| Form Validation | Better user experience |
| Routing Support | Smooth navigation |
5. Build Responsive Single Page Applications (SPA)
AngularJS is highly effective for creating modern single-page applications that offer seamless user experiences across multiple devices and browsers.
Features of AngularJS SPAs
- Fast page loading
- Dynamic content rendering
- Smooth user interaction
- Mobile responsiveness
- Reduced server load
6. Enhanced Testing Capabilities
AngularJS includes built-in testing support for both unit testing and end-to-end testing.
| Testing Feature | Benefit |
|---|---|
| Unit Testing | Reduces bugs |
| End-to-End Testing | Ensures application stability |
| Mocking Support | Simplifies development testing |
This improves software quality and reliability.
Why Businesses Prefer AngularJS
AngularJS helps organizations build scalable and high-performing web applications while reducing overall development costs.
Business Benefits
| Benefit | Description |
|---|---|
| Faster Time to Market | Rapid application development |
| Reduced Development Cost | Less coding effort |
| Scalability | Supports enterprise-level applications |
| Better UX | Improved customer engagement |
| Cross-Platform Compatibility | Works across browsers and devices |
Popular Use Cases of AngularJS
AngularJS is widely used for:
- Enterprise Web Applications
- CRM Systems
- ERP Platforms
- E-commerce Applications
- SaaS Products
- Dashboard Applications
- Real-Time Data Applications
AngularJS vs Traditional JavaScript Development
| Feature | AngularJS | Traditional JavaScript |
|—|—|
| Code Structure | Organized MVC | Unstructured |
| Data Binding | Two-way binding | Manual updates |
| Scalability | High | Moderate |
| Testing Support | Built-in | External tools required |
| Development Speed | Faster | Slower |
Why Choose TekIT Solutions for AngularJS Development?
TekIT Solutions specializes in developing responsive, scalable, and enterprise-grade web applications using AngularJS and modern web technologies.
Our Expertise Includes
- Custom AngularJS Development
- Enterprise Application Development
- SPA Development
- API Integration
- UI/UX Optimization
- Performance Enhancement
- Maintenance & Support
Final Thoughts
AngularJS remains one of the most reliable frameworks for building responsive and feature-rich web applications. Its modular architecture, fast development capabilities, and scalability make it an excellent choice for businesses looking to develop modern digital solutions.
Whether you need a custom enterprise application, dashboard, or scalable SPA, AngularJS provides the tools and flexibility required to build high-quality applications efficiently.
Looking for Expert AngularJS Development Services?
TekIT Solutions helps businesses develop scalable, high-performance, and SEO-friendly web applications tailored to their business requirements.
Contact us today to build your next-generation web application.

